CVE-2023-45878

9.8 · CRITICAL
Published Nov 14, 2023 gibbonedu CWE-787 EPSS 63.11% (99th pctl)

Overview

CVE-2023-45878 is a critical-severity vulnerability affecting gibbonedu gibbon. It was published on November 14, 2023 and has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 9.8 (CRITICAL).

This vulnerability has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 9.8, rated CRITICAL. It can be exploited remotely over the network. No authentication or special privileges are required for exploitation.

Technical Description

GibbonEdu Gibbon version 25.0.1 and before allows Arbitrary File Write because rubrics_visualise_saveAjax.phps does not require authentication. The endpoint accepts the img, path, and gibbonPersonID parameters. The img parameter is expected to be a base64 encoded image. If the path parameter is set, the defined path is used as the destination folder, concatenated with the absolute path of the installation directory. The content of the img parameter is base64 decoded and written to the defined file path. This allows creation of PHP files that permit Remote Code Execution (unauthenticated).

Remediation

Check the references section for vendor advisories and patches from gibbonedu. Update gibbon to the latest patched version. If immediate patching is not possible, review the CVSS vector to understand the attack surface and apply compensating controls such as network segmentation or access restrictions.
